Key Findings

• CMS rates this facility 4/5 stars (above average)

• Has 32 certified beds with an average of 31 residents per day (97% occupancy)

• Last health inspection found 6 deficiencies (inspected Nov 21, 2025)

• No fines on record

• Total nursing staff: 4.66 hours per resident per day

• Staff turnover rate: 37.5%

• Part of the Cascadia Healthcare chain (44 facilities)

Cove of Cascadia, the is a 4-star Medicare and Medicaid certified nursing home in Bellevue, Idaho with 32 certified beds. It has been operating since 1982. The facility scored above average compared to Idaho facilities.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the CMS rating for Cove of Cascadia, the?▾
Cove of Cascadia, the has an overall CMS rating of 4 out of 5 stars, with a health inspection rating of 4/5, staffing rating of 3/5, and quality measures rating of 4/5. This facility is rated above average.
Has Cove of Cascadia, the had any health inspection violations?▾
Cove of Cascadia, the had 6 deficiency citations in its most recent health inspection (Nov 21, 2025). The facility has no fines on record.
What are the staffing levels at Cove of Cascadia, the?▾
Cove of Cascadia, the provides 4.66 total nursing staff hours per resident per day, including 1.23 RN hours, 0.37 LPN hours, and 3.05 nurse aide hours. The total staff turnover rate is 37.5%.
How many beds does Cove of Cascadia, the have?▾
Cove of Cascadia, the has 32 certified beds with an average of 31 residents per day, resulting in approximately 97% occupancy. The facility is For profit - Limited Liability company owned and is part of the Cascadia Healthcare chain.
